4、ll then explain in more detail how we performed in our core markets of Japan,the US,Europe,and China.234In my introductory remarks,I mentioned headwinds and challenging conditions.This slide shows the impact of these trends.For the 12-month period,global unit sales saw a decline of 14.7%to 3.305 mil
5、lion.This is due to the combination of factors like Covid disruption in China,as well as headwinds including supply chain and logistics constraints.In China,unit sales are down by 24.3%to 1.045 million units,primarily due to reduced production linked to Covid lockdowns.By contrast,sales in our home
6、market of Japan were up 6.1%at 454,000 units amid growing demand for electrified models.In North America,unit sales declined 13.5%to 1.023 million vehicles as we continued to prioritize value over volume.In Europe,sales are down 9.2%to 308,000 units.However,European sales rose 5.5%to 305,000 units w
